BMD Ireland is one of Ireland’s most diverse mechanical engineering companies with a proven track record in the safe and efficient delivery of complex projects across multiple industries for almost fifty years. BMD is an Irish based company with its head office and fabrication facilities in Cork and a regional office in Dublin.

BIM Coordinator Role

Reporting to the BIM Manager, the role of the BIM Coordinator is to work as part of the BIM team for BMD in the Leinster region. The job will entail working with customers and design houses to complete the Mechanical BIM package to the client’s satisfaction. The BIM tasks should be completed efficiently using the latest software to ensure compliance with our customer and industrial engineering standards.

Typical tasks include, but are not limited to the following:

  • To develop the native models using a combination of CADWorx & Plant3D, knowledge of both is preferable but not necessary
  • Create piping fabrication isometrics and spool drawings from the model using the native software
  • Attend and lead client interactions for BIM coordination when required
  • Follow document control procedures
  • Develop design models from LOD 200 to construction models of LOD400
  • Detail structural steel, pipe supports and field piping and other services as required
  • Review federated models for BIM clashes with all trades, client and coordinate any remedial actions required
  • Review all fabrication documentation, client P&ID’s, vendor equipment drawings/specs and design documentation as required and have the ability to create 3D models from base information
  • Develop 2D construction drawings as required
  • Report on design progress to project planners and CM’s/PM’s
  • Provide site support for construction teams
  • Verification of installation using survey techniques such as 3D scanning and point cloud and Verity software
  • Integration of survey data into the BIM model to produce records models
  • Append all redline changes as required using Bluebeam
  • Report in detail as required for the QS/Construction Manager on the commercial status of the project
  • Be open to progress to a BIM Lead role and provide support to new team members
